Abstract
Modal coordinates are used to construct a state and input parameterizing flat output for flexible structures and to design open-loop controls. This is illustrated for the boundary control of a Timoshenko beam model. (© 2004 WILEY-VCH Verlag GmbH & Co. KGaA, Weinheim)
